What is a Private Psychiatrist?
A private psychiatrist is a licensed medical doctor who concentrates on identifying and Treating Anxiety mental health conditions. Unlike public mental health services, which can typically be burdened by long haul times and minimal resources, private psychiatrists use a more personalized technique to mental healthcare. They supply a variety of services, from medication management to psychiatric therapy, customized to meet the private needs of their clients.
Key Roles of a Private Psychiatrist
Diagnosis and Assessment: Private psychiatrists conduct comprehensive examinations to detect mental health conditions properly. They consider medical history, family history, and the presenting signs to develop a total picture.
Treatment Planning: Based on the diagnosis, they establish a personalized treatment plan that may consist of medication, treatment, or a mix of both.
Medication Management: One of the main functions of private psychiatrists is to prescribe and keep an eye on psychiatric medications. They regularly assess their efficiency and make modifications as needed.
Therapeutic Support: Many private psychiatrists also offer psychotherapy, offering a supportive environment for customers to explore their ideas and feelings.
Crisis Intervention: In times of crisis, private psychiatrists can provide immediate assistance, guaranteeing that patients receive the required care.
Benefits of Choosing a Private Psychiatrist
Choosing a private psychiatrist comes with several advantages, including:
Personalized Care: Private psychiatrists typically have smaller sized caseloads, permitting for more thorough attention to each client.
Much Shorter Wait Times: Accessing visits is often quicker, reducing the time to get treatment.
Versatile Appointment Times: Many private practitioners offer flexible scheduling, accommodating the busy lives of their patients.
Confidentiality and Privacy: Private practices can use a greater level of privacy due to their viewed exclusivity.
Comprehensive Treatment Options: Patients can receive a combination of medication and psychotherapy from the exact same service provider, guaranteeing smooth treatment.

Picking the ideal private psychiatrist is crucial for effective treatment. Here are some aspects to think about:
Qualifications and Credentials: Verify that the psychiatrist is board-certified and specializes in the particular location of mental health you require aid with.
Technique and Philosophy: Every psychiatrist has a special treatment style. Search for one whose technique aligns with your choices, whether it be psychopharmacology, psychiatric therapy, or a mix.
Area and Accessibility: Consider the convenience of their office area and whether they offer telehealth options.
Insurance and Payment Options: Understand What Is The Treatment For Anxiety insurance strategies are accepted and ask about the expenses included if paying out-of-pocket.
Read Reviews and Recommendations: Look for testimonials from other clients or ask healthcare suppliers for suggestions.
The Process of Engaging a Private Psychiatrist
When engaging with a private psychiatrist, clients can typically expect the following procedure:
Initial Consultation: The very first go to usually includes an assessment where the psychiatrist collects details about the client's history, symptoms, and treatment goals.
Diagnosis: Following the assessment, the psychiatrist will supply a diagnosis and discuss prospective treatment options.
Treatment Plan: A customized treatment plan will be developed, incorporating medication, treatment, or both.
Follow-Up Appointments: Regular follow-ups will be scheduled to monitor development, adjust medications if required, and supply ongoing restorative support.
Frequently Asked Questions About Private Psychiatrists
Q1: How do I understand if I need to see a private psychiatrist?A: If you are experiencing consistent emotional distress, changes in state of mind, or trouble operating in every day life, it might be time to seek advice from a psychiatrist. Q2: Are private psychiatrists covered by insurance?A:
Coverage varies by strategy. It is necessary to consult your
insurance provider to understand your benefits. Q3: What is the difference in between a psychiatrist and a psychologist?A: Psychiatrists are
medical doctors who can recommend medications, while psychologists normally concentrate on therapy and do not recommend medications. Q4: Can a private psychiatrist identify me if I'm currently seeing a therapist?A: Yes, a private psychiatrist can offer a diagnosis independently. Lots of customers benefit from seeing both a psychiatrist for medication management and a therapist for
